Backups are incremental, in that only the data that actually has changed is overwritten. Your backups are located here:

* Mac: ~/Library/Application Support/MobileSync/Backup/
* Windows XP: \Documents and Settings\(username)\Application Data\Apple Computer\MobileSync\Backup\
* Windows Vista: \Users\(username)\AppData\Roaming\Apple Computer\MobileSync\Backup\

You would have to contact the app developer to see how to listen to these files on your computer. My guess is that you can't, but that's an educated guess. Given the backup file structure, it's doubtful you'd be able to extract the files from it.
